CardName: Northern Ice Cost: {U}{U} Type: Sorcery Pow/Tgh: / Rules Text: Tap target permanent. That permanent doesn't untap during its controller's next untap step. *Voyage* As this spell resolves, you may exile it and a creature. When you do, that creature gains "{U}, tap an untapped creature you control: Return this creature to the battlefield and cast a copy of Northern Ice."
